The movie is a joyful ride from start to finish with the pace tilting downwards only in the middle of the second half. Few good twists and the non-linear style of storytelling help the proceedings in a big way too. But Rajkumar Hirani borrows most of his jokes from the net and also does go filmy in a few scenes like the Sharman interview sequence or Aamir crying for every little thing that his friend does, or the scene where Mona Singh is having a baby and the scene after that. But scenes like the speech by Omi for teacher’s day, or the first time Rancho visits Raju’s house or Mona singh’s marriage, helps in bringing down the entire theatre with laughter.
Every single person behind the camera has enjoyed what they have done and that shows clearly in the final product. Whether it is the DOP C.K.Muraleedharan, or the music director Shantanu Moitra, or the editor Ranjeet Bahadur or Dialogue writer Abhijit Joshi (the last two sharing their credits with the director), all have done a spectacular job.
Initially, getting to believe Madhavan or Aamir as college students might be quite tough, but as the screenplay moves, we just start enjoying the movie and their acting. Aamir Khan is spectacular as Rancho and age aside, we can’t think of a better Rancho after seeing the movie. Madhavan might not be looking as a college student but he brings a new dimension to his acting repertoire - a brilliant act. Sharman shows his excellence in a role which seems to be written for him. Kareena looks cute and does her role with equal cuteness. Boman Irani is brilliant, but what’s new in it? Mona Singh is good in a small part. The actor enacting the role Omi is easily the find of the season; he is exceptional in almost all his scenes and is a riot to watch.
It’s been quite a while since we saw the entire theatre clapping, laughing aloud and whistling with you. It’s a complete theatre going experience. 3 Idiots is easily going to be the number one movie for quite a while at the box-office and can very well be the number one movie of the year. Hirani manages to give an excellent entertainer with a subtle message one more time.
